About the role
HR Advisor
Sydney, Australia, Office based
About James Walker
James Walker is part of the James Walker Group of Companies, who are a successful global Industrial organisation supplying high performance sealing products and solutions. With state-of-the-art material technology skills, the James Walker Strategic Business Unit (SBU) of the James Walker Group specialises in the provision of sealing solutions (elastomers, polymers, composites, engineering plastics, high nickel alloys).
Our worldwide group of companies has operations, sales and service entities across Europe, Middle East, India, Australia, New Zealand, SE Asia, South Africa and North and South America
Your Role
As a HR Advisor you will be responsible for providing a proactive, high-quality HR advisory service across the Australian and New Zealand businesses. Working closely with leaders and employees, the role delivers practical and commercially focused support across employee relations, performance management, workplace investigations, employee engagement, recruitment, organisational capability and employment legislation.
The role acts as a trusted advisor to managers, helping to build leadership capability whilst ensuring compliance with Australian and New Zealand employment legislation, company policies and local regulatory requirements
Key Responsibilities
· Provide consistent, pragmatic advice and guidance to managers on all aspects of Australian and New Zealand employment legislation, HR policies and employment practices, ensuring legal compliance and minimising business risk
· Provide support and guidance to managers on Modern Award interpretation, employment conditions, salary administration and compliance with applicable workplace agreements.
· Provide guidance and support in the management of performance, conduct and grievance matters, ensuring company policies are applied fairly and consistently whilst adopting a coaching approach to develop manager capability.
· Advise, coach and assist managers in conducting workplace investigations, including planning investigations, conducting interviews, gathering evidence and preparing investigation findings and recommendations.
· Support managers in the application of performance improvement processes, providing advice and guidance on documentation, review meetings and performance outcomes.
· Provide advice and guidance to managers on employee attendance, wellbeing and return-to-work matters, including support in managing long-term absence, fitness-for-work concerns and workplace adjustments where required.
· Provide advice and guidance in relation to employee entitlements in accordance with Australian and New Zealand employment legislation, including parental leave, flexible working arrangements, annual leave, carers leave, sick leave and other statutory entitlements.
· Support recruitment activities across the business, working closely with managers to identify requirements, develop job advertisements, coordinate recruitment campaigns, participate in interviews and support the offer and onboarding process.
· Partner with managers to support effective onboarding, integration and retention of new employees.
· Proactively support employee engagement initiatives designed to improve employee experience, organisational culture and overall business performance.
· Support the development and delivery of people-focused initiatives, including leadership development, succession planning and workforce capability programmes.
· Build and maintain effective working relationships with key stakeholders across the business, establishing credibility as a trusted HR advisor.
· Produce and analyse HR data and metrics, identifying trends and providing recommendations to support informed decision-making and continuous improvement.
· Maintain accurate employee records and HR documentation, ensuring confidentiality, compliance and data integrity at all times.
· Maintain an up-to-date knowledge and understanding of Australian and New Zealand employment legislation and workplace relations best practice, including the Fair Work Act, National Employment Standards, Modern Awards, Employment Relations Act, Holidays Act and associated employment frameworks.
· Contribute to the continuous review and improvement of HR policies, procedures and systems to ensure efficiency, compliance and alignment with business objectives.
· Support consistency of HR practices across Australia and New Zealand whilst recognising local legislative, cultural and operational requirements.
· Undertake any other reasonable request from management.
